SINGAPORE, March 4, 2024 /PRNewswire/ — In a world where mathematics is a universal language and a fundamental tool for science subjects, how do young learners from different countries perform in maths? When it comes to children’s mathematical proficiency, which of these four countries stands out: Singapore, South Korea, Japan, or India?

By integrating AI technology and educational expertise, Creta Class provides unique insights into these fascinating questions.

Covering a sample of around 50,000 global users, we focused on young learners aged 3-6 years old, spotting trends in 4 key areas within Creta Class’s learning programme: Video Lessons, Quizzes, Math Talk Sessions, and parents participation.

Join us as we reveal interesting insights into how children in Singapore, India, Japan and South Korea navigate maths and how their parents are involved in the process.

Singaporean Children Has Best Concentration in Maths Learning

Overall, Singaporean children demonstrate remarkable attention skills, as more than 70% of children aged 4-7 can complete a full lession in a single sitting without interruption. Furthermore, their average time to complete the lesson, (approximately 15 minutes), is among the shortest. For instance, in the case of 3-4 years old, Singaporean children exhibit even greater speed, with a median completion time of 8 minutes, which stands in contrast to 9 minutes for Indian and Korean children, and up to 11 minutes for Japanese children.

Parents of Children Aged 5-6 in Korea Are Most Involved

Based on a set of data on Korean and Indian parent-teacher interactions, it is observed that, compared to other age groups, Korean children aged 5-6 years old exhibit a significantly higher parental involvement index (stage involvement rate/average parental involvement rate in that country * 100) of 114. Starting from the age of 3, Korean parents’ involvement continues to increase until it peaks at 5-6 years old. The trend is similar for Indian parents, but Korean parents show higher levels of engagement at ages 4-6.

Indian Children Lead in Arithmetic Competency

Indian children has recorded outstanding results in the “Numbers and Operation” module, achieving an 3-star accuracy rate of 83.2%. Singaporean children of the same age group also did well, securing an excellent rate of 81.8%, whereas Korean and Japanese children exhibited slightly lower performance.

Japanese Children is Most Reserved in Mathematical Expression

In general, Japanese children have a more conservative approach to verbal participation than children from the other three countries. In particular, in the 4-5 year old age group, 86% of the Indian children are engaged in active verbal participation, compared to 72% of the Japanese children. Among those who have participated, the Indian children spent an average of 72 seconds in the Math Talk session, compared to 35 seconds for Japanese children.

NINGBO, China, April 28,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— The Shanghai Cooperation Organization’s (SCO) Green and Sustainable Development Forum was held in Ningbo, Zhejiang province, April 28–30. At this international event focused on green, low–carbon transition, Ningbo showcased concrete examples of harmonious coexistence between people and nature.

An abandoned quarry has been converted into an international racetrack, whose engine roars have stimulated a growing cultural and tourism sector. A once–barren “firewood trail” has been upgraded into a national mountaineering route, spawning distinctive local industries now known as the “Hometown of China’s Sports Walking Sticks” and the “Capital of China’s Flashlights.” Ningbo continues to advance its “Eco+” integration model, turning ecological assets into industrial momentum, development potential and measurable gains in shared prosperity. The city has developed a practical path for realizing the value of lucid waters and lush mountains, offering a replicable “Ningbo model” for green, low–carbon urban transformation worldwide.

In Beilun, more than 500 species have been recorded, and the district has been designated a UN “Biodiversity Charming City.” From the revitalized Meishan Bay in Beilun to the misty expanse of Dongqian Lake in Yinzhou and the historic allure of Moon Lake in Haishu, local authorities are using the “golden key” of ecological governance to revive dormant green mountains and clear waters. Notably, Ningbo’s ecological governance goes beyond mountain repair and water treatment: it integrates “Eco+” development from the source through unified planning and coordinated implementation—protecting ecological foundations while preserving space for industry. This forward–looking approach has produced a win–win outcome for ecology and development; along Meishan Bay’s shore, cultural tourism and leisure industries have rapidly clustered, receiving more than 2 million visitors annually.

In Fenghua, the “Common Prosperity Studio” initiative has built a full–chain platform integrating “5G + IoT + Agriculture,” and introduced a model that combines village–collective fixed–rent leasing, professional enterprise operation and flexible farmer participation. In Yuyao, Hemudu pioneered China’s first ecological integrated farming of breeding soft–shelled turtles in water oat fields, balancing ecological protection, food security and farmers’ income growth. Zhenhai Refining & Chemical has established China’s first “Zero–Waste Petrochemical Base,” recognized as a national model case of a “Zero–Waste Industrial Park.”

Leveraging its mountain and sea resources, Ningbo has deepened chain–based integration of “Ecology + Cultural Tourism + Sports + Manufacturing,” continuously converting ecological value into tangible benefits for residents. Ninghai has transformed abandoned ancient paths into a 500–km national mountaineering trail and established a national sports–industry demonstration base. Xiangshan has used the Asian Games to invigorate coastal tourism and open channels for converting marine ecological value. Yinzhou and Haishu have developed biodiversity–friendly districts and townships, fostering new sectors such as educational tourism and cultural–creative industries.

To ensure green development proceeds steadily and sustainably, Ningbo is building a multi–stakeholder governance system that includes government, enterprises and the public. Ninghai has pioneered a “Soil and Forestland Bank,” using financial instruments to unlock the value of forestry resources. Yinzhou, Cixi and other areas have mobilized broad public participation in ecological protection, creating a co–construction and shared–benefits model that supports ongoing ecological value realization.

TAMPA, Fla., April 28, 2026 /PRNewswire/ — Hyde Park Capital announced today that its client, DevRefactory, a leading customer experience software platform specializing in omnichannel journey orchestration, embedded middleware, and integrated managed services, has been acquired by Capacity. Hyde Park Capital served as the exclusive investment banker to DevRefactory for this transaction. Shumaker, Loop & Kendrick served as legal counsel to DevRefactory.

DevRefactory’s platform orchestrates customer interactions across voice, chat, web, and social channels, enabling seamless transitions while preserving context. It centralizes knowledge, powers self-service and chatbot experiences, and streamlines engagement across the customer lifecycle. These capabilities are complemented by a specialized managed services team supporting implementation, optimization, and ongoing performance improvement.

Powered by Epsilon, Micro Center Retail Media combines AI, person-level identity, and closed-loop measurement to deliver provable, measurable impact for advertisers.

HILLIARD, Ohio, April 28, 2026 /PRNewswire-PRWeb/ — Micro Center, a leading national retailer of computers and electronic devices, today announced the launch of its retail media offering, Micro Center Retail Media. The offering gives brands access to more than 20 million highly engaged Micro Center customers—tech enthusiasts including PC builders, small businesses, IT professionals and creators—audiences that are difficult to reach at scale through mass-market retail media networks. Using first party data and deep category insights, advertisers can influence purchase decisions where technical guidance, compatibility, and performance matter most.

“For more than 40 years, Micro Center has earned the trust of tech enthusiasts and builders by pairing deep expertise with an unmatched in-store experience,” said Steve Rado, Chief Marketing Officer of Micro Center. “Our retail media offering builds on that foundation, giving advertisers a powerful way to engage our customers with relevance, credibility and clear measurement.”

Developed in partnership with global technology, data, and services company Epsilon, Micro Center Retail Media couples AI with person level identity in the ad server to help advertisers engage high intent shoppers with greater precision. The offering intelligently determines when, where, and how often to engage customers, optimizing media investment to maximize performance.

Brands can activate campaigns across Micro Center’s digital and physical touchpoints to influence both online and in-store purchases. Available channels include onsite display and sponsored product placements as well as offsite display, video and CTV—all supported by closed-loop measurement that quantifies incremental sales across digital and physical environments.
